[198 Pages Report] The Hair Supplements Market size was estimated at USD 959.22 million in 2023 and expected to reach USD 1,023.31 million in 2024, at a CAGR 6.77% to reach USD 1,517.81 million by 2030.

Hair supplements are dietary products designed to improve the health, strength, and appearance of hair. These supplements are formulated with vitamins, minerals, and other nutrients essential for healthy hair growth, such as biotin, vitamin C, zinc, and iron. People consume these supplements to address hair problems, such as thinning, breakage, or slow growth. The demand for hair supplements is primarily driven by the growing awareness of personal care and the increasing concern over hair health among consumers globally. Factors such as aging populations, the stress of modern lifestyles, and exposure to pollutants also contribute to hair issues, further propelling the need for hair supplements. The influence of social media and celebrities endorsing these products has significantly boosted the growth by making consumers more conscious about their hair appearance. However, the utilization of hair supplements faces challenges. One major challenge is the skepticism about the effectiveness of these products. The dearth of scientific evidence supporting some of the claims made by hair supplement brands can lead to consumer distrust. Regulatory challenges and the presence of counterfeit products in the industry pose significant hurdles. Opportunities in the hair supplement include the increasing inclination toward natural and organic ingredients, which attracts consumers seeking safer and more holistic alternatives. Innovations in product formulations and packaging, coupled with targeted strategies, can cater to various consumer preferences and conditions, broadening the market's reach. Additionally, the expanding eCommerce sector presents an excellent opportunity for hair supplement brands to increase their accessibility and global presence.

The United States exhibits a mature market for hair supplements driven by high consumer awareness and a strong preference for scientifically backed products, supported by a robust e-commerce infrastructure. Canada mirrors the U.S. with a growing emphasis on organic products, while the European market, particularly in Germany and France, favors high-quality supplements with proven efficacy, driven by strict regulatory standards and an aging population. The Middle East, including the United Arab Emirates and Saudi Arabia, sees increasing beauty consciousness and disposable incomes, whereas Africa, with emerging markets including South Africa, shows potential driven by urbanization and rising disposable incomes. China is rapidly growing, propelled by social media and celebrity endorsements, with high demand for premium products. Japan's market prefers innovative and scientifically-backed products, significantly influenced by an aging population. India encounters a burgeoning market influenced by urbanization and growing disposable incomes, with a trend towards Ayurvedic and herbal supplements. Latin American countries, including Brazil and Mexico, witness increased spending on health and wellness, though economic instability poses challenges.

The hair supplements market is subject to diverse regulatory frameworks globally, impacting how companies operate and strategize. In the United States, the FDA oversees supplements under the Dietary Supplement Health and Education Act (DSHEA), requiring companies to ensure safety and truthful claims, though the environment is partially self-regulated. The European Union enforces stricter requirements through the European Food Safety Authority (EFSA) for health claim assessment and safety compliance, while Canada mandates assessment and licensing before market entry under the Natural Health Products Regulations. In the Middle East and Africa, regulations vary, with the UAE treating supplements similarly to pharmaceuticals and many African nations seeing evolving frameworks. Asia-Pacific countries such as China, Japan, and India have varying levels of stringency, with China's State Food and Drug Administration (SFDA) and Japan's Ministry of Health, Labor, and Welfare emphasizing rigorous testing and approval and India's regulatory landscape growing stricter. Vendors respond strategically by enhancing compliance and quality control, localizing manufacturing, and emphasizing transparency and authenticity.
